How to fill out material safety data sheet

How to fill out a material safety data sheet:
01
Start by gathering the necessary information: You will need to know the chemical or product name, its chemical composition, physical properties, and any hazards associated with it. This includes information on the substance's flammability, toxicity, and reactivity.
02
Identify the supplier and contact information: Provide the name, address, and phone number of the company responsible for the product. This allows individuals to easily reach out for additional information or in case of emergencies.
03
Indicate the date of preparation and any revisions: It is important to include the date when the material safety data sheet was prepared and any subsequent revisions that have been made. This helps ensure that the information provided is up-to-date and accurate.
04
Describe the hazards associated with the product: Clearly outline the potential risks and dangers that come with using or handling the substance. This may include information on health hazards, physical hazards, environmental hazards, and exposure controls.
05
Provide emergency measures and first aid instructions: In case of accidents or exposure to the substance, it is crucial to include detailed instructions on how to respond and provide appropriate first aid. This should include information on inhalation, skin contact, eye contact, and ingestion.
06
Explain the proper handling and storage procedures: Specify the necessary precautions for handling, storing, and transporting the substance safely. This may include information on appropriate protective equipment, ventilation requirements, and any incompatibilities with other materials.
07
Include disposal considerations: Detail the proper methods for disposing of the substance, including any regulatory requirements or guidelines that must be followed. This helps ensure that the substance is disposed of in an environmentally responsible manner.
Who needs a material safety data sheet:
01
Employers: Companies and organizations that use, store, or handle hazardous chemicals or products are required to have material safety data sheets on file. This helps to inform employees about the potential risks associated with the substances they work with and ensures they have the necessary information to handle them safely.
02
Employees: Workers who come into contact with hazardous substances need access to material safety data sheets to understand the risks involved and the appropriate precautions to take. This allows them to work safely and take necessary measures to protect themselves and others.
03
Emergency responders: Firefighters, hazardous materials teams, and other emergency personnel may need access to material safety data sheets to understand the risks associated with specific substances and respond appropriately in case of accidents or spills.

What is material safety data sheet?
A material safety data sheet (MSDS) is a document that provides information on the properties of hazardous chemicals, as well as safe handling procedures.
Who is required to file material safety data sheet?
Any employer who uses hazardous chemicals in the workplace is required to maintain and provide a material safety data sheet for each chemical.
How to fill out material safety data sheet?
To fill out a material safety data sheet, you must gather information on the chemical properties, hazards, safe handling procedures, and emergency response measures.
What is the purpose of material safety data sheet?
The purpose of a material safety data sheet is to ensure that employees and emergency responders have the information they need to work safely with hazardous chemicals.
What information must be reported on material safety data sheet?
A material safety data sheet must include information on the chemical composition, physical and chemical properties, hazards, safe handling procedures, and emergency response measures.
